#! /bin/sh
#
# /usr/share/dahdi/span_types:
#
# this script can be used both from udev and
# from the command line for spantype management.
#
# It use a configuration file /etc/dahdi/spantype.conf
# (the format is documented inside this file)
#
# The first argument is an action:
#   "list" to show existing E1/T1/J1 types
#   "dump" the same, but in a format (almost) suitable for
#          the configuration file
#          FIXME: we currently don't have the base channo in sysfs.
#   "set"  actually write the setting to the driver
#
# Examples:
#    span_types list
#    span_types dump
#    span_types set	# all
#    span_types set /sys/bus/dahdi_devices/devices/astribanks:xbus-00
#
